On behalf of Dr. Joyce and the rest of the UF–FSU Clinical and Translational Science (CTSA) team, we are pleased to announce a request for proposals for a UF-FSU CTSA Pilot Project Award<https://www.ctsi.ufl.edu/research/funding-opportunities/uf-fsu-ctsa-hub-pilot-project-awards/#current>. The RFA is designed to support collaborative projects between FSU and UF that can be accomplished in 18 months or less and will concentrate on mental health, health disparities, maternal child health, and cardiovascular disorders and or/lay critical groundwork for subsequent research while extramural funding opportunities emerge. Applications must include one or more researchers from each institution. Applications across the full spectrum of clinical and translational research are welcome, including preclinical research; clinical research conducted with human subjects or on material of human origin (e.g., tissues, specimens, cognitive phenomena); epidemiological and behavioral studies; outcomes research and health services research; and the development of new technologies and methodologies. It is expected that research supported by this mechanism will result in one or more publications in a peer-reviewed journal and provide critical preliminary data to support extramural applications.

The (strongly encouraged) letter of intent deadline is Monday, March 1, 2021 by 5:00 p.m.
The full application deadline is Monday, April 12, 2021 by 5:00 p.m.
